Just a heads up, Fredrick, on the M266 engines, and also M271, timing fault does NOT always throw a fault code! We had a B245 turbo that only threw misfiring codes, but the actual cause was a long chain.

Also, fyi, the L5 sensor = Crankshaft sensor, and this usually throws a
code if faulty.

Timing fault could be easily found by scoping the crank and cam sensors with picoscope and see if the signal pattern match.
crack in the valve body unfortunately cant be seen so easy atleast not until is out of the box and examine.

Its possible yes, but usually if you’ve got pressure problem, fault code should be present and as far as I remember you said no fault is shown at all.
Plug MB Star again and go through the live data and compare the actual and reference values, clear the addaptation (if you haven't already) and go for test drive.

Also, if you haven't put the box together, can you take few pictures of the cvt discs surface, both discs where the chain slides, or just check the discs if they are smooth or have some groves and marks ?

@prospeed. I have finally managed to fix this car. The issue was three solenoids. The solenoids where not closing completely. I have replaced the three and the car is up and running.

I think the main culprit was toque converter lockup clutch solenoid valve.
